Hormone optimization stands as a foundational pillar in this recalibration. Testosterone, for instance, a master regulator in both sexes, orchestrates a vast array of physiological processes. Optimal levels support muscle protein synthesis, bone mineral density, cognitive function, and metabolic efficiency. When testosterone dips below its optimal range, individuals frequently experience reduced lean mass, increased adiposity, diminished mental clarity, and persistent fatigue. This decline represents a signal that the endocrine system requires targeted support.
Testosterone replacement therapy, when precisely managed, restores this essential hormonal balance. It supplies the body with the specific signaling molecules needed to reverse performance blockers. Peptide therapy offers another sophisticated pathway for biological optimization. Peptides are short chains of amino acids functioning as signaling molecules, directing specific cellular processes. They act as precise instructions, guiding the body’s intrinsic repair and regenerative capabilities. For instance, Growth Hormone-Releasing Peptides (GHRPs) like Ipamorelin or Tesamorelin stimulate the pulsatile release of endogenous growth hormone. This amplifies the body’s natural capacity for tissue repair, collagen synthesis, and fat metabolism, directly enhancing recovery.
